A1210/1/2/3/4 Continuous Time Hall Effect Latches, Allegro Microsystems


The Allegro Microsystems A1210/1/2/3/4 Hall-effect latches include a voltage regulator, Hall-voltage generator, small-signal amplifier, Schmitt trigger, and NMOS output transistor. The voltage regulator enables operation from 3.8 V to 24 V. On-board protection circuitry provides a ±30 V absolute maximum voltage rating for automotive and industrial motor commutation applications.

All devices in the family are identical except for magnetic switchpoint levels.

Available in a SOT23W, low profile surface-mount package or a three-lead ultramini SIP for through-hole mounting.
